Output 51caa4fce914d44d82190105dc1f9fdc7d47ab1969a6fa069a5b3dce762bdcd7:83

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f6eba53a7fe389f489fa32399525c11f8e42f0f0dc38cd2f29df66651d72eaac
address
bc1p7m462wnluwylfz06xgue2fwpr78y9u8smsuv6tefmanx28tja2kqwnu4vx
transaction
51caa4fce914d44d82190105dc1f9fdc7d47ab1969a6fa069a5b3dce762bdcd7
spent
true